Dragonfly Afghan Crochet-Along - Rows 3 and 4

Dragonfly Design Crocheted Afghan Rows

Photo shows a portion of rows 1 - 3 on the edge of the dragonfly design piece, crocheted from the chart.

copyright 2005 by Sandi Marshall
Continue referring to the filet crochet chart, as you follow the written instructions for each row shown on the chart.

More Abbreviations: sp = space

Note that as you turn the crocheted piece after each row, you will then be following the next chart row in the opposite direction. Rows 1-3 on this chart would be the same from either direction but later rows will need to be followed in the correct direction so it will be good to establish that now. On this chart, Row 1 (beginning at the bottom of the chart) would be followed (read) from right to left so Row 2 would be the opposite (followed from left to right).
Row 3 On Chart (read right to left): ch 3 (counts as first dc), dc in ea of next 2 dc, ch 1, skip next ch-1 sp, (dc in next dc, dc in next ch-1 sp) 46 times, dc in next dc, ch 1, skip next ch-1 sp, dc in ea of last 3 dc. (1 solid mesh, then 1 open mesh, then 46 solid mesh, then 1 open mesh, then 1 solid mesh)
Row 4 On Chart (read left to right): ch 3 (counts as first dc), dc in ea of next 2 dc, ch 1, skip next ch-1 sp, dc in ea of next 3 dc, (ch 1, skip next dc, dc in next dc) 44 times, dc in ea of next 2 dc, ch 1, skip next ch-1 sp, dc in ea of next 3 dc. (1 solid mesh, 1 open mesh, 1 solid mesh, 44 open mesh, 1 solid mesh, 1 open mesh, 1 solid mesh)
